Abstract
Background . Improving the quality of healthcare services is a top priority in modern hospital management. MBNQA offers a comprehensive framework for evaluating the performance of healthcare organizations. Aim: This study aims to measure the performance of Labuang Baji Regional Hospital using MBNQA criteria and identify areas that require improvement. Methods : A cross-sectional study was conducted using a mixed-method approach. Data were collected through questionnaires, in-depth interviews, and observations. Quantitative analysis used descriptive statistics and Pearson correlation test, while qualitative analysis used a thematic approach. Results : Labuang Baji Regional Hospital achieved a total score of 801 out of 1000 points (80.10%), placing it at the "Excellent Performance" level. The Leadership (81.67%), Customer Focus (82.35%), and Operations (82.35%) categories showed the strongest performance. Correlation analysis showed a significant relationship between all process categories and the Outcome category, with Leadership (r=0.78, p=0.001) and Customer Focus (r=0.75, p=0.002) having the strongest correlations. Conclusion : RSUD Labuang Baji demonstrated excellent performance in the implementation of integrated quality management. However, areas such as workforce management and strategy implementation still require improvement. The holistic approach in implementing MBNQA criteria has contributed significantly to the hospital's performance excellence.
